Biography

  • Rowland emmigrated from England in 1675.
  • In 1684 lived in Newport, Rhode Island
  • Purchased 40ac. @ Tymsumbe.
  • In 1705 he was a Kinstown, Rhode Island Deputy.
  • 1709, purchased 3000 acs.
  • Owned a grist mill.
  • Both Rowland and his wife Mary are buried in Quaker Burial Grounds, 2 mi. SE of Newport and Kingston, Rhode Island
